The AMX 13 105 is a French tier 10 light tank.
A variant of the AMX 13 developed in the late 1950s. The FL 12 turret adjusted for a 105-mm gun was mounted on the vehicle. The new variant of the AMX 13 did not see service in the French army, but was exported to other countries; the vehicle was produced in Argentina under a license. Despite the firepower was improved, the new design had several disadvantages. For example, a greater recoil saw turrets crack sometimes.
Essentially an AMX 13 carrying an oversized cannon. With its 3-shot autoloader, it can unleash nearly 1200 damage per clip. But this tank has a few downsides because of the gun itself, so play this tank carefully.
The AMX 13 105 marks the end of its French light line.

Player Opinion
Pros and Cons
Pros:
- 3-shot autoloader with good burst damage and reasonable clip reload
- Good aim time for a French autoloader
- Good gun depression
- Very good top speed and excellent acceleration
- Outstanding camouflage value
Cons:
- No armor to speak of
- Bad gun elevation
- Bad accuracy and gun handling
- Poor viewrange for a Tier 10 scout
- Limited ammo capacity

Historical Info
Fitted with a 105mm Gun in an FL-12 turret (used by the Argentine Army and the Netherlands)
Historical Accuracy Errata
The SOFAM 8 Gxb engine is considerably more powerful than in reality, with a whopping 600 hp compared to the historical 250.
- HEAT is actually the standard ammunition of the 105 mm D. 1504 gun. Other historical ammunition types were smoke, HE and APFSDS. The APCR round is fake.
- Same engine as the AMX 13 105 AM mle. 50, yet the horsepower and chance of fire on impact are inconsistent.
- The 105 mm D. 1504 is the same gun on the Bat.-Châtillon 25 t, yet the penetration and weight values are inconsistent.
